- http://47.100.23.37/interior-door-installers2548
-
Looking for top-rated door installers for your home? Our expert team guarantees quality service and customer satisfaction. Contact us today!
- Joined on
2025-10-29
Block a user
home-improvement-...
created repository home-improvement-.../327147.100.23.37
2025-10-29 17:46:44 +00:00